AWS Platform Engineer Join ReadyTech as an AWS Platform Engineer. About us Making a meaningful difference with mission‑critical software that empowers communities to thrive. ReadyTech is an ASX‑listed company that designs, develops and delivers technology solutions for multiple businesses across diverse markets, offering a stable, growth‑oriented, inclusive workplace. Location: Sydney, New South Wales, Australia | Salary: A$90,000.00 – A$120,000.00 Seniority level: Mid‑Senior level Employment type: Full‑time Job function: Engineering and Information Technology Key Accountabilities Ensure maximum uptime of all critical business platforms. Minimise the chances of security breaches. Continuously optimise infrastructure for better performance and reduced operational hosting costs. Key Responsibilities Design, build, and maintain scalable and reliable infrastructure to support business operations. Develop self‑service solutions, including templates and tooling, to empower developers and streamline workflows. Identify, investigate, and resolve security vulnerabilities and compliance issues in cloud infrastructure. Automate routine operational tasks to improve efficiency and reduce manual effort. Embed Infrastructure as Code best practices into existing environments to enhance consistency and scalability. Implement and advocate for DevOps practices to drive collaboration and continuous delivery. Provide a secure, high‑performance hosting platform for SaaS products, ensuring compliance and reliability. Analyse and resolve technical, application, and production incidents to minimise downtime and disruptions. Stay informed on emerging technology trends and innovations to drive continuous improvement and modernization. Key Requirements Strong analytical skills plus excellent written, oral communication and presentation skills. Proactive initiative, accountability, and ability to prioritise competing requirements. Ability to work flexible hours and meet deadlines under pressure. AWS best practices knowledge and the twelve‑factor app methodology. Thorough networking and security knowledge. Exposure to system performance and capacity planning, platform upgrades, root cause analysis and application change management processes. Exposure to problem analysis in complex IT systems and ISO27001. Minimum 1–3 years’ experience as a Cloud Infrastructure Engineer/DevOps Engineer/System Administrator. Ideal Candidate Experience Experience in Amazon Web Services (VPC, EC2, RDS, ECS, SES, SQS, SNS). Experience managing Windows Server environments, including IIS administration and Windows domain configuration. Knowledge of CI/CD best practices, with experience in GitHub Actions, Azure DevOps, or Buildkite, and software deployment tools such as Octopus Deploy. Understanding of Infrastructure as Code (IaC) using Terraform, AWS CloudFormation or similar. Proficiency in a programming or scripting language such as Python, PowerShell or Bash. Database administration experience with Microsoft SQL Server, PostgreSQL and MySQL. Ability to adapt to rapid, iterative change and operate in a small lean stream‑aligned team.
